Electric Forklift Specs
Lift trucks are utilized for lifting and carrying loads in job sites like construction and warehousing. Lift trucks come in different classes which utilize different types of fuel. The electric lift truck is becoming very popular in a wide array of businesses. They are powered by rechargeable lead-acid batteries that are larger and more powerful than batteries utilized for automobiles. In this broad category of electric lift trucks, there are different sub-types distinguished by some common specifications.
Load Capacity
The amount oftotal weight a forklift unit could support is the load capacity.
Stroke
The stroke is the vertical lift travel of the lift truck. It describes the amount of difference between the fully-loaded and fully-raised positions of the particular lift truck.
Classes
Classes of forklift categorize machinery by type to be able to organize the features of the various units. Forklifts are divided into eight classes. Classes III, II and I pertain to electric lift trucks. Class I lift trucks cover electric motor trucks engineered to be ridden by the operator while in operation. Class II electric lift trucks are manufactured for efficiency in narrow aisle environments and are recommended for pulling and stocking goods inside a warehouse. Class III electric lift trucks are motor-powered hand trucks that are used by a person who walks at the rear of the unit.
Battery Specifications
Battery specifications provide information regarding what type of performance you could expect from them. The majority of forklifts have a plate which identifies the amount of volts available from the battery. The battery weight would normally be specified on the lift truck too, because that information is needed to know the amount of weight the lift truck must support. Normally the information also consists of the lift truck weight without the battery.
Input
Input is the amount of energy input that the forklift's battery is designed to accept while charging. This is actually an essential condition. Like for example, an electric lift truck might be able to accept either 230 or 460 volts at a time.
